This PR is fixing a bug in the sync mechanism between wasmi and
pallet-contracts. This bug leads to essentially double charging all the
gas that was used during the execution of the host function. When the
`call` host function is used for recursion this will lead to a quadratic
amount of gas consumption with regard to the nesting depth.We also took
the chance to refactor the code in question and improve the rust docs.
The bug was caused by not updating `GasMeter::executor_consumed`
(previously `engine_consumed`) when leaving the host function. This lead
to the value being stale (too low) when entering another host function.

## Xcm changes:
- Fix `pallet_xcm::execute`, move the logic into The `ExecuteController`
so it can be shared with anything that implement that trait.
- Make `ExecuteController::execute` retursn `DispatchErrorWithPostInfo`
instead of `DispatchError`, so that we don't charge the full
`max_weight` provided if the execution is incomplete (useful for
force_batch or contracts calls)
- Fix docstring for `pallet_xcm::execute`, to reflect the changes from
#2405
- Update the signature for `ExecuteController::execute`, we don't need
to return the `Outcome` anymore since we only care about
`Outcome::Complete`
## Contracts changes:
- Update host fn `xcm_exexute`, we don't need to write the `Outcome` to
the sandbox memory anymore. This was also not charged as well before so
it if fixes this too.
- One of the issue was that the dry_run of a contract that call
`xcm_execute` would exhaust the `gas_limit`.
This is because `XcmExecuteController::execute` takes a `max_weight`
argument, and since we don't want the user to specify it manually we
were passing everything left by pre-charghing
`ctx.ext.gas_meter().gas_left()`
- To fix it I added a `fn influence_lowest_limit` on the `Token` trait
and make it return false for `RuntimeCost::XcmExecute`.
- Got rid of the `RuntimeToken` indirection, we can just use
`RuntimeCost` directly.

When doing a cross contract call you can supply an optional Weight limit
for that call. If one doesn't specify the limit (setting it to 0) the
sub call will have all the remaining gas available. If one does specify
the limit we subtract that amount eagerly from the Weight meter and fail
fast if not enough `Weight` is available.
This is quite annoying because setting a fixed limit will set the
`gas_required` in the gas estimation according to the specified limit.
Even if in that dry-run the actual call didn't consume that whole
amount. It effectively discards the more precise measurement it should
have from the dry-run.
This PR changes the behaviour so that the supplied limit is an actual
limit: We do the cross contract call even if the limit is higher than
the remaining `Weight`. We then fail and roll back in the cub call in
case there is not enough weight.
This makes the weight estimation in the dry-run no longer dependent on
the weight limit supplied when doing a cross contract call.

* Make `decl_error!` errors usable
This pr implements support for returning errors of different pallets in
a pallet. These errors need to be declared with `decl_error!`.
The pr changes the following:
- Each dispatchable function now returns a `DispatchResult` which is an
alias for `Result<(), DispatchError>`.
- `DispatchError` is an enum that has 4 variants:
- `Other`: For storing string error messages
- `CannotLookup`: Variant that is returned when something returns a
`sp_runtime::LookupError`
- `BadOrigin`: Variant that is returned for any kind of bad origin
- `Module`: The error of a specific module. Contains the `index`,
`error` and the `message`. The index is the index of the module in
`construct_runtime!`. `error` is the index of the error in the error
enum declared by `decl_error!`. `message` is the message to the error
variant (this will not be encoded).
- `construct_runtime!` now creates a new struct `ModuleToIndex`. This
struct implements the trait `ModuleToIndex`.
- `frame_system::Trait` has a new associated type: `ModuleToIndex` that
expects the `ModuleToIndex` generated by `construct_runtime!`.
- All error strings returned in any module are being converted now to `DispatchError`.
- `BadOrigin` is the default error returned by any type that implements `EnsureOrigin`.
